Penzance Care Home Acquired by Experienced Local Operator with Funding from Christie Finance

Christie Finance is pleased to announce the successful funding of Menwinnion Country House Care Home near Penzance, Cornwall.

Menwinnion Country House is a ‘Good’ CQC-rated residential care home that is registered for up to 40 residents aged over 65, and specialises in dementia, mental health conditions and physical disabilities. It occupies an attractive 39-bedroom period property, originally built in the early 1900s as a family residence, which has operated as a care home since the 1980s. It sits across four acres of gardens, grounds, and woodland, and overlooks the picturesque Lamorna Valley. The home benefits from a secluded rural location on Lamorna Cove near the village of St Buryan, just a short distance from Penzance and the Cornish coast.  

Brothers Jason and David McInulty of Ablecare have owned the business since 2015. During that time, they have undertaken a substantial programme of refurbishment and improvement, creating a high-quality care home positioned at the premium end of the market.

The pair recently decided to sell to scale down their operations and begin planning for their long-term retirement after working for well over a decade in the sector. The company is developing a portfolio of three high-quality care homes in Cornwall, which it intends to retain for the foreseeable future.

Following a confidential sales process handled by Simon Harvey at Christie & Co and funding sourced through Jimmy Johns at Christie Finance, Menwinnion Country House has been acquired by Tom Bursnall, an experienced care home operator in Wales who also has family connections in Cornwall. This marks the acquisition of Tom’s third care home in South Wales.

Tom Bursnall, the new owner of Menwinnion Country House, comments, “I was immediately drawn to Menwinnion by the warmth and dedication of the team, the evident quality of care, and the remarkable tranquillity of the home, set within beautiful woodland and countryside. Over the coming months and years, we plan to invest further in the home through thoughtful refurbishments and new initiatives for residents, including a resident-led allotment, while preserving the character and atmosphere that makes Menwinnion so special.”

Simon Harvey, Senior Director - Care at Christie & Co, comments, “Having been in regular contact with the Directors of Ablecare over many years, I was delighted to be entrusted with the sale of Menwinnion and equally pleased to have achieved such a positive result for them. The strong interest was shown in the home, enabling the seller to choose their preferred buyer, and this, along with support from our sister company, Christie Finance, in securing the funding, meant that this was not only one of the speediest transactions of this year but also of the past few years. 

“The market remains extremely active, with strong demand being shown for almost every opportunity that we are marketing and, in most instances, irrespective of size, style or location. We wish both buyer and seller well with their plans.”

Jimmy Johns, Director – Corporate Debt Advisory at Christie Finance, comments, “It was a pleasure to support our client in further expanding their existing portfolio. This acquisition was their first purchase in England, where we have seen significant opportunities for further growth. We were able to secure various competitive funding offers, demonstrating the strength of the funding market for high-quality opportunities and the attractiveness of strong, well-positioned borrowers.”

Menwinnion Country House was sold for an undisclosed price.
